大數據培訓2萬多的課程安排是否合理,大佬們給小白點建議,萬分感謝 ?
本人地質類專業畢業,想要轉行大數據,作為門外漢,還希望有專業的大神、朋友給點建議,也想過自學,只是無從下手,您的建議至關重要,謝謝!謝謝!
下面是一個培訓機構給的課程表,想請教對於小白學習合適嗎?
什麼鬼課綱。。
JavaEE變相炒作成大數據?
說句走心的話。大數據和統計掛鉤,要學也是數學。學這些編程治標不治本啊!
JavaEE 14 天?我還能說啥?天才專屬課程?大數據最後有點挨著的分散式資料庫和機器學習演算法,但好像還是在講包?能不能有點走心的課。2 W?給我 2 W 我單獨教你吧。真心不能比這還坑。
btw,大數據推薦路線:
線性代數、概率論、一門計算機語言(Python優先)、機器學習走好了、紮實了、然後:深度學習、計算機方面常識(但絕不是什麼JavaEE的內容,如果業務需要,那就專門去學,好好花半年時間琢磨,那不是初學者兩個星期搞得定的)、刷論文
以上。不許被騙。
###### 更新一波 ######
很多人說這些課程還是有些沾邊的,但我想說一下我接觸的大數據是什麼樣子的,不論對錯是非,大家且作參考,希望能對大家有所益處。
大學在深圳,大一的時候學校開了課?大數據導論?,是北大的老師和我們學校一起搞的。當時配備了他們自己研發的一個平台?數據嗨客?,學校幫我們買了一年的賬號,之後很多東西都在上面學習。可能是由於老師是數學科班出身的緣故,特愛講理論推導,第一節課就肝 SVM。看著老師那麼認真我們也都配合著學,其實當時我私下也還抱怨著:這老師是不是不懂啊,大數據不是hadoop spark嗎?怎麼一點都不講?後來問了老師,老師說:這些東西會講的,得放到最後幾節課才行,要不然你都不知道為什麼要用這些東西。
導論課上多是用 Python 實現代碼,大家都有成熟的庫去使用,一個 SVM 20 行代碼不到就能出結果。期中項目的時候自己和小夥伴擼了一個 BP 神經,跑出了 0.9 幾的分數,也算是小有感觸。
之後老師還請了數學系大牛何炳生老爺子來講凸優化方面的知識點。課上老爺子說:現如今雖然我搞不來應用(相對於純理論的數學,這個應用應該是指那些研究演算法的,把理論轉化為能跑起來的演算法),但時不時有很多做應用的人找到我問我一些細節點,我就說那些不都在我的書上寫著的嗎?
其實這課程深有搞機器學習的味道,起初不知道學校為什麼這麼做,深圳這麼開放的地方目光不應該這麼?短淺?才是啊。隨著後來慢慢深入,我才發現,只會搭個spark,搞搞資料庫是多麼的?外行?。
結課之後,我導師夏伯伯(美國西北大學終身教授,數學家)在學校創辦了?大數據中心?,重視理論研究的同時希望能接軌企業,把應用和理論結合起來,立足深圳,做出一點東西來。所以大家常說的什麼深度學習、大數據在這裡是再普通不過的名詞,但這些東西也就是一個本科大學生一兩年就能熟練的內容。
後來我就不怎麼走這些相關的路線了,開辦了自己的工作室,搞起了互聯網相關的東西,接觸更多的是 JavaWeb、Android、iOS、React、Vue ...... 這些很常見的?碼農工具?。當我看到題主貼出的海報,心中不免觸動,想起了幾年前我以為的大數據和真正的大數據,不免吐槽了一番,深深感受到培訓班想教大數據的難處和痛點:很多培訓班老師沒有良好的數理基礎,但所幸世界是?美好?的,Java 裡面有很多成熟的包可以使用,老師們很多都是長期開發人士,練手幾個包來教教是沒問題的。可是?這大數據還是大數據嗎?
我一直深信知其然必知其所以然才能算是?知道?。學 Java 也好,大數據也罷,不管學什麼都應該不斷去 push 自己,把東西學到融會貫通觸類旁通才算是學會了。那現在突然有個培訓班說:我能教你大數據,來,看我的課程設計!這不就像是一個高中物理老師在講課的時候說:你們別管那麼多,背完公式高考就有分了!高中學物理不是學公式,是研究各個對象之間的關係找守恆量,公式的確給分,但這就是為什麼你總是及格卻上不來90的原因。這樣子不求甚解的教法,能有幾個學生明白老師在講啥?可能老師自己都不明白其中的道理吧。
大數據是門研究大量數據間規律關係的學科,不是學兩個工具就能了事的,如果真的推薦工具的話,極端點例子:Excel或許都更實用。
或許我也懂了為什麼我們學校把大數據掛載數學系下面了。
//////// 分割線 ////////
國內大數據的意思,可能不是真的大數據,而是大量數據如何優化,比如一個企業數據很多,怎麼組織存放,怎麼搭分散式去維護平時高並發的增刪改查,怎麼去做一些高性能工具等等等等。
拜託!這是大數據?別串錯門好不。這些東西是對已經很好的數據進行?搬家挪挪?,大數據是對海量數據清洗過後利用機器學習等手段做分析,常見的作品應該是推薦演算法這類,比如你點個外賣,美團在你下次打開APP的時候立馬給你推薦一些類似的餐飲。這和數據怎麼存沒太大關係,這和數據長什麼樣有什麼規律及其相關!如果只是傳統的存取數據,數據依然處於?死亡?狀態,數據之間並未?溝通?起來,那我的意見是去把這門課程當作學習資料庫調優吧,或許能好受一點。
以上。望各位大佬不吝賜教,我在評論區保持在線
1. 大數據風口已過,你確定想轉?2. 大數據也分很多崗位,比如平台類開發、數據開發etl、數據挖掘?一般第一個要求精通java/scala和分散式原理,並熟悉大數據生態的開源工具(原理、架構,不是簡單調個API),其中Java和CS的基本功是核心;第二個要求精通應用大數據工具,如hive, 進行數據開發(etl、報表等),同時要熟悉業務和數倉建模,其中初級職位的核心是至少sql(hive/sparksql)寫得溜, 並理解底層實現原理和性能調優; 第三個是之前社會上吹得最凶的,但實際上,業界沒那麼多可以應用落地的業務場景,崗位也沒你想的那麼多,如果真要強轉,至少學歷背景要很好,然後數學、基本演算法模型、看論文快速實現、好的比賽名次,缺一不可。3. 培訓的課綱看起來面面俱到(除了數據挖掘),但講師能力和培訓的實際效果要打個大問號,反正面過幾個培訓出來的人後,我們現在已經完全拒收這樣的簡歷了。所以兩萬塊錢,值不值得,自己斟酌。
4. 知乎上風氣不大好,自我感覺良好、居高臨下、好為人師的很多,看看就好了。
這麼一說,我的雲盤至少值十幾萬。建議別報,這個課程看了下,學的太雜了,而且有的短則幾天,長的也就十幾天,怎麼可能???有錢別白瞎,想學習的人怎麼都學了,別說報個班有人監督~要資料或者視頻,私信我,免費分享
這他媽講一堆工具的使用?
根據課程設置,確認是JAVA入門培訓無疑!
我去,這個課程和我學的竟然一摸一樣,可以私信我,我的建議就是,千萬別去!!!後悔終生,畢竟都畢業了,時間的合理應用更加重要!!!一個悲催的培訓機構能毀掉你一年的時間
技術太雜,面太廣,不適合沒有基礎的人學習。先自學java se再說吧。
知乎好好答題的越來越少了,懂的學霸講題:¥#$%^,聽明白沒有? 不懂的胡言亂語,連個依據都沒有。
本人統計系畢業出身,目前也算是行業內人士。答主是地質專業,也就是說0基礎門外漢,我實在無法想像課程用幾天的時間居然能教0基礎的人那麼多東西,所以這種培訓就不用考慮了,任何東西都是重在實踐。
再一點,數據分析也是分好多塊的,我身邊有同事就會個excel分析,照樣有拿15k的。不管是大數據也好,最近炒的很火的人工智慧也好,都不是一時半會兒能掌握的。答主如果是真心要進數據分析這一行,給你幾個學習建議。從簡單到困難,excel及vba-mysql資料庫-finereport(個人覺得比較好用的第三方報表工具)-R/SAS/SPSS(數據挖掘常用)-python(爬蟲/數據分析/開發等等)。根據這條鏈學下來,基本上可以自己選擇方向了,繼續數據分析還是做開發都可以根據興趣來。
忍不住來怒答:這課程安排什麼鬼?不分方向的么?如果什麼都安排學,那一定是學皮毛。我有三點要講,
第一,Java開發就是Java開發,為什麼非要跟大數據扯上關係。第二,我身邊的唯一一個正兒八經學大數據技術專業畢業的,目前用Scala,不是Java;第三,從我待的公司來看,真的是超愛數學系研究生學歷,同時,統計專業研究生也是很不錯的選擇,擺明了數學和統計最重要啊;針對課表舉例說明:sklearn安排兩天?呵呵,12小時能把sklearn的漢化文檔通讀完我都是服氣的,就不提理解裡頭的各種目標函數,損失函數,懲罰函數,優化演算法balabala了。
綜上,這兩萬怕是智商稅,千萬不要報名現在這個時代真好,再也不用像過去一樣搶劫殺人來掙錢。
我對比了一下你說的培訓和傳智、黑馬程序員等公司培訓的課程安排,發現是不合理,都不包含大數據體系中的絕大多數的重要技術,包括Hadoop、Storm、Spark等。
當然學習大數據還是要學習Java等一些編程語言的,但是還是要學習大數據相關的信息。比如:實時分析系統案例、大數據分析基礎課數據分析、數據分析基本步驟、數據分析師的職業發展、常用的數據分析方法論、大數據時代的思維變革、商業變革、管理變革海量數據分散式存儲框架點擊流日誌系統解決方案、點擊流日誌系統部署及電商項目集成、Hadoop集群搭建Hadoop HDFS數據存儲原理、Flume點擊流日誌數據採集等等。
我看的課程安排:
首先就是Java入門知識,么有Java入門知識學大數據是有點難的。
然後就是各個階段的學習:
從這些課程安排來說,涵蓋了大數據體系中的絕大多數的重要技術,包括Hadoop、Storm、Spark等;
從知識點的講解順序來說,完全遵循大部分程序員的思維習慣,學起來有行雲流水般的流暢感,從深度來說,在照顧初學者快速入門的同時,通過精闢點透各技術點的核心機制,再加以眾多大數據骨灰級玩家總結的最佳實踐經驗,在打牢堅實內功心法的同時又具備博大精深的對陣招數;
以案例驅動教學,將一個個真實的案例貫穿到知識點中,促進對知識點的理解。
不要報了,這種培訓課程我覺得自己看視頻就行了,需要的話找我,我網盤很多這種,都是全套的,免費分享給你
直接花4000報名udacity的deep learning納米學位吧,這個太坑了。或者直接上github自己找資源刷題看api也很快。
開這麼大價錢的課程,慎重!我了解到的轉行數據分析的很多都是自學的,可以加入社群,如猴子聊人物,大家一起學有動力,還有天善智能相關的網課,價格適合
這就是java培訓的課程 但是反過來講 學大數據 最好精通java
說大數據 也算, 教你大數據組件的應用, 沒有底層演算法的學習。
推薦閱讀: